Default No real arousal even with the Aneros


I qualify as a newbie, even though I've practiced off and on for about 2 years. I've read through the success stories, and many of the other posts, and realize this is a learnable skill, but I need some help.

While practicing the Key Sound and valley breathing, I do feel sensations around my penis and thighs, but they are very light, and when I find myself "pushing" to make the feelings more pronounced, I just stop. One of the issues for me is not feeling "aroused" until right before I ejaculate, and I think I expect the use of the Key Sound to provide that arousal.

I purchased the Aneros after reading the review, and hoped that this device would provide added arousal. While I am amazed at the science that has gone into the development of this amazing tool, even with it inserted, I still get to a plateau, and actually get annoyed after a while, so I end up masturbating, or just stopping altogether.

Thanks in advance for any help and direction you might be able to give me.

Dear Mackled,

I am a newbie too (almost 1 year). It is amazing how subtle this process is. There are many ways (all the ways we have mastered) to miss the mark. Arousal - and trying to push it into being more. Of course this works - but it leads where we have already been.

I am finding that for me it makes a big difference how I am thinking about what is going on - like the thoughts I have are more important than anything that I am doing. There is always this tendency in my thoughts to have an objective - but the thing is - in this case I have not yet experienced the intended objective - so how could I even have a clear thought about it - the thought must be an illusion - or just a permutation of what I have already experienced. So for me - to relax my brain (I am currently feeling it helpful to lightly massage the back of my neck) - I can feel a sort of diffuse and light itch/tickle type sensation behind my ears (I also feel something similar in the lower area of my spine - small of the back - and more recently in my chest) - this sensation is pleasureable but also asking for some relief somehow - sort of like the feeling that makes you yawn and stretch when you wake up in the morning.

Rather than hoping for some sensation - I have been attempting to just notice what sensation I am feeling - these areas of itch/tickle seem to be my body telling me where it wants to relax a little more.

The whole key (as far as I can tell) is breathing. I have lately been lying on my left side - with some pillows between my legs (right leg closer to my chest and more bent - left leg more straight but still about 90 degrees) - my left arm up under the pillows under my head - and my right hand around my chest. Slightly towards lying on my stomach - but really on my side - does that make sense?) Breathing slowly - silently - lovingly - down through my body. Not even worrying about the keysound at first. Just from doing this - and letting gravity pull me into the bed - let go of all my muscles (as much as possible) - I start feeling very pleasurable feelings - which I am calling waves of echoes - it's like I never noticed how good it feels just to breathe.

The keysound can just come out of this breathing - very quiet at first (just natural extension of the quiet relaxed breathing) - then if it becomes something else - that is interesting and fun - but not my plan. My plan is just to relax and breathe.

With the aneros - this position is actually what they recommend - and it takes a while before it just feels comfortable - like your body needs a moment to get used to the idea. The pleasureable sensation (in my experience) is very subtle and impossible to force.

I have been using no genital stimulation at all - my right hand can caress my chest - my left hand can reach around my head - just holding myself - making love to myself - not just having sex with myself.

Arousal - the most tricky thing is relaxing into higher arousal - because my habit is to tense up and squeeze it into what I have always considered to be an orgasm - it is very tricky to reverse this behavior.

I know what you mean - I think this is a natural misunderstanding of what the keysound is. I think it is more helpful to allow the keysound to happen more naturally - and not to expect it to be providing any stimulation - but more a natural response from a more primal part of your organism. It's like you naturally respond to a pleasurable wave that exists in your body - you respond by stretching out and diving into the wave - and swimming along with it. And somehow by adding this dive at just the right place - you increase the wave a little bit - but it is more of a tangential feedback loop - than a technique for increasing arousal intensity.

The echoes are not necessarily sexual for me - and they can be in my head or my chest just as much as around my penis. I think our whole idea of what arousal feels like is very much more limited than the reality. There are millions of possible different types of sensations of pleasure. The thing is we tend to disregard them maybe because they are subtle. The trick is to notice them - and then they respond to being noticed by slowly unfolding (probably more slowly than we would like - cause we tend to appreciate immediate gratification).

Hi Mackled!

First, in your post you referred
to "before you ejaculate"...

If you are getting
anywhere near
ejaculating,
you are probably using way too
much direct stimulation.

Please remember, that during
these 20 minute practice sessions,
I recommend that you use
only a single
touch or caress of an erotically
sensitive area (genitals, nipples,
etc.), followed by a gentle,
husky, UNforced
Key Sound,
as I have demonstrated in both seminars.

You do NOT need to try to maintain
erection.

In fact, concentrating on that
may be counterproductive.

Likewise, I strongly recommend
that you not "finish off" with
ejaculation at the end of the
20 minute session.

You will be amazed at the Echo
Effects you may begin noticing,
even the day after practice
if you do this.

RE: ejaculation: I recommend that
you wait at least until the day
after practice of the Protocol
to do so.

Again,that gives this new multi-orgasmic
response the breathing room it needs
to awaken fully over time.
